First Draft Feedback

We have now finished our first draft, we decided it would be a good idea to share our first drafts with our class mates to receive some feedback from them as they will be able to give us more critical feedback as they are first time viewers. 

After we held 2 viewings of our trailer this was the positive feedback we received on what they felt worked well:
-They felt the soundtracks we used worked well together and were good as they allowed the pace of our trailer to progress and build up to an adrenaline filled climax.
-They liked the intertitles as we incorporate an aspect of our film into them (the barn).
-They liked the way we built up from a conversation at the beginning of our trailer and ended with a fast paced action filled section.
-They said how our section of quick cuts with a series of fade to blacks onto the barn worked very well.

However we also had some criticisms which were:
-They felt the one of our fade to blacks between a shot reverse shot at the beginning of our trailers made it confusing and didn't add to the film.

-They couldn't hear the conversation between our actors at the end of the trailer as the music was too loud.
-Our audience were split on opinion on whether or not our voice over worked due to the American accent.
-They couldn't see the relevance of our title in our trailer.

After taking these suggestions for improvement in to consideration we decided to make the following changes as we agreed with their comments:

-We simply took out the fade to black between the shot reverse shot and upon reflection it helped to make the conversation a lot clearer.
-We used an expendational fade out for the music at the end of the trailer to make sure you can now here the final conversation.
-We re-done the voice recording with a British accent rather than the American one.
-We actually decided to change our title to D.O.B as it is much more relevant to the narrative in our story having the date of birth as the title, our audience agreed with the decision.

This process was very good as without it we may not have picked up on these simple but very important changes that will dramatically effect the overall end result of our trailer.
